Sunday, December 20, 2009

Your Sunday-before Christmas cheer video clip.

Overzealous plain-clothes D.C. cop vs. multi-racial entitlement crowd who think it's cool to throw snow balls at passing vehicles.

Who ya got?

Perhaps because of our absolute unfamiliarity with the white stuff, this whole scene is bizarre. Seriously, what's the protocol for a once-a-decade snow storm?

1 comment:

SarahB said...

All I can say to the unorthodox tactic, when you've had enough frozen bricks of urine thrown at you it can make you a tad defensive when anything is air born. D.C. isn't exactly Amish country. Tasers don't penetrate show gear and pepper spray in wind can be self defeating. Ahhhhh...urban police work...damned if you do, damned if you don't.